MK-series Tanks
For which Engine - None yet
Current Polycount - 7.7 and 10.6k Max Polycount - around 10k Texture Size - Not unwrapped Description of background information on piece - Semi-cartoony tanks created for fun. Where are you looking to receive criticism - Any comments are welcome. _________________________________________________ Hey guys, just thought I'd post these here, been working on them for a couple of days and would like to hear what you guys think! They're not intended to be very realistic, more just for fun, with a semi-cartoony look. ![]() ![]() |

I have more tanks coming up this week. One sci-fi looking hovertank with a laser turret, and one steam-punk industrial weird looking tank.
edit: New tank up. This is the Fragmentizer MK2-3000 Light Hover Tank. It has a medium range laser turret for shattering and damaging heavy armor so that other heavier tanks can destroy them more efficiently. The miniguns are also medium range for taking care of other light tanks and infantry. The small turrets on the front is close range for taking care of infantry or other obstacles. The independent air-vents are powered by it's engine and makes the tank very fast and maneuverable.
